一般的なアプリケーションの例

番号付きストリートの例

一般的なモバイル アプリケーションでは、多くの場合に、地図上の現在地をアプリケーションが識別できると便利です。現在地は、デフォルトの国の決定にも使用されます。以下の例では、便宜上、デフォルトの国を米国としていますが、サポートされている任意の国に変更できます。使用できる国のリストについては、GeoComplete の対象範囲を参照してください。

この API を通じて調整できるすべてのオプションの説明については、API の使用を参照してください。
注: GeoComplete モジュールは、サンプル アプリケーションと一緒にパッケージ化されています。サンプル アプリケーションを実行する手順については、GeoComplete モジュールの機能を参照してください。サンプル アプリケーションは機能が限定されており、デモのみを目的としています。サポートされるアプリケーションではありません。

以下の例は、GeoCompleteでニューヨーク市の番号付きストリートを使用するケースを示しています。

  • 検索中心点を米国のニューヨーク市マンハッタン中心部とします。入力: 60 east 4 s

次の候補が返されます。

60 E 4th St, New York, NY 10003

60 E 4th St, Brooklyn, NY 11218

ストリートと方向指示の略号の例

ニューヨーク (マンハッタン) の住所が最初に返されるのは、検索中心点に近いためです。まったく同じ住所がニューヨーク州のブルックリンにあり、検索中心点から数マイルの距離です。それ以外の住所は、X/Y 検索中心点からの距離が近いものから順番に返されます。

以下の例は、GeoCompleteでイタリアの番号付きストリートを使用するケースを示しています。

  • 検索中心点をイタリア (ITA) の都市パレルモとします。入力: via 4

次の候補が返されます。

Via 4 Aprile, 90133 Palermo

全部で 10 件の "via 4" および "via Quarto" のストリート住所が、検索中心点からの距離の近いものから順番に返されます。Quarto という単語は、ストリート名では番号 4 として認識されます。

  • 検索中心点をカナダ (CAN) とします。入力: 990 north ma
次の候補が返されます。

990 N Mary Lake Rd, Huntsville, ON, P1H

注目すべき点は、"North" と入力したのに、990 "N" Mary Lake Rd と正しい住所が返されることです。これは、この住所がデータ ソースに記録されているためです。
  • 検索中心点を米国のニューハンプシャー州ナシュアとします。入力: 923 St
次の候補が返されます。

923 Saint James Pl, Nashua, NH 03062

この例では、St は Saint を意味するストリート略号と認識されます。